Senior Full Stack Software Engineering Lead

7 days ago


Singapore Citi Full time
Job Summary

Citi is seeking a highly skilled Full Stack Senior Software Engineering Lead to join our team in APAC. As a key member of our technology team, you will be responsible for designing and developing low-latency backend micro-services using the latest version of Java, AMPS, and Solace. You will also be responsible for designing and developing web trading frontends using React, Redux Toolkit, Tailwind, Finsemble, and AMPS.

Key Responsibilities

* Design and develop low-latency backend micro-services using the latest version of Java, AMPS, and Solace.
* Design and develop web trading frontends using React, Redux Toolkit, Tailwind, Finsemble, and AMPS.
* Implement strategic solutions for automated testing, platform monitoring, compliance controls, automated deployment, trade reconciliation, and application recovery.
* Partner with key members of the trading desk and the product team to help shape product features and enhance their usability.
* Contribute towards Agile and Continuous Integration processes.
* Develop and lead a team of developers using a very hands-on approach.
* Introduce and build a strong culture of development and test automation best practices and solutions.

Qualifications

* Minimum 10 years of experience with strong technical expertise in Java.
* Previous experience in the React web framework.
* Practical understanding of object-oriented design principles.
* Able to demonstrate an excellent understanding of the latest development and design best practices for both micro-services and micro-frontends.
* Strong understanding of automated testing techniques and frameworks.
* Solid understanding of continuous integration processes.
* Able to self-learn new full stack development technologies proactively.
* Strong communication skills and ability to thrive in a multicultural environment.
* Proven ability to work independently and as part of a global team.
* Familiarity with Equity trading products and concepts.
* Knowledge of Typescript, Redux, and Tailwind would be beneficial.
* Proven leadership skills.
* Ability to take on other job-related responsibilities as required.

Education

* University degree in a science, engineering, or computing discipline.

This job description provides a high-level review of the types of work performed. Other job-related duties may be assigned as required.

Citi is an equal opportunity and affirmative action employer. Qualified applicants will receive consideration without regard to their race, color, religion, sex, sexual orientation, gender identity, national origin, disability, or status as a protected veteran.

  • Singapore FPT ASIA PACIFIC PTE. LTD. Full time

    Technical Lead - Full Stack DevelopmentFPT ASIA PACIFIC PTE. LTD. is seeking a highly skilled Technical Lead - Full Stack Development to join our team. As a key member of our squad, you will drive the design, implementation, and delivery of key products, collaborating closely with your team and providing technical leadership.Key Responsibilities:Contribute...


  • Singapore Citi Full time

    Job Title: Senior Full Stack Software EngineerCiti is seeking a highly skilled Senior Full Stack Software Engineer to join our team. As a key member of our technology team, you will be responsible for designing and developing low-latency backend micro-services using the latest version of Java, AMPS, and Solace.Responsibilities:Design and develop low-latency...


  • Singapore MyCareersFuture Full time

    Senior Full Stack EngineerWe are seeking a skilled Senior Full Stack Engineer to lead the development of a cutting-edge AI platform that will empower public officers to experience, experiment with, and prototype AI-driven applications.Key Responsibilities:Lead the design, architecture, and implementation of complex, cloud-native web services, applications,...


  • Singapore MyCareersFuture Full time

    Job Summary:We are seeking a highly skilled Senior Software Engineer to join our team at MyCareersFuture. As a key member of our software development team, you will be responsible for designing and developing full stack solutions for multi-tier software systems.Key Responsibilities:Design and develop full stack solutions for multi-tier software...


  • Singapore TIMES SOFTWARE PTE LTD Full time

    Senior Full Stack DeveloperWe are seeking a highly skilled and experienced Senior Full Stack Developer to join our team at TIMES SOFTWARE PTE LTD. As a key member of our development team, you will play a crucial role in designing, developing, and maintaining user-friendly web interfaces that meet the needs of our clients and enhance their online presence.Key...


  • Singapore FPT ASIA PACIFIC PTE. LTD. Full time

    Full-Stack EngineerWe are seeking a highly skilled Full-Stack Engineer to join our agile development team at FPT ASIA PACIFIC PTE. LTD. The ideal candidate will have a strong background in software engineering, with expertise in both frontend and backend development.Key Responsibilities:Collaborate with our agile team to design, develop, and maintain robust...


  • Singapore FPT ASIA PACIFIC PTE. LTD. Full time

    Job Title: Full Stack DeveloperFPT Asia Pacific Pte. Ltd. is seeking a highly skilled Full Stack Developer to join our team. As a Full Stack Developer, you will be responsible for designing, implementing, and delivering key products. You will collaborate closely with your squad and provide technical leadership while contributing to high-impact projects.Key...


  • Singapore DADACONSULTANTS PTE. LTD. Full time

    Job Title: Full Stack Software EngineerWe are seeking a highly skilled Full Stack Software Engineer to join our team at DADACONSULTANTS PTE. LTD.Roles and Responsibilities:Work collaboratively with our agile development team to design, develop, and deliver high-quality software applications, including both mobile and web application frontends and...


  • Singapore FPT ASIA PACIFIC PTE. LTD. Full time

    Job Title: Senior Full Stack DeveloperFPT ASIA PACIFIC PTE. LTD. is seeking a highly skilled Senior Full Stack Developer to join our team.Key Responsibilities:Collaborate with agile development teams to deliver high-quality software applications, including mobile and web frontends and backends.Adopt and implement proven software engineering practices, such...

  • Lead Engineer

    4 months ago


    Singapore Johnson & Johnson Full time

    Position Title: Lead, Full Stack Engineer Are you passionate about working with a dynamic team in a fast-paced, exciting, and highly collaborative environment passionate about delivering class-defining engineering innovations worldwide? Are you highly motivated and striving to make an impact? We invite you to learn more about the Technology Services...


  • Singapore TECH AALTO PTE. LTD. Full time

    Job SummaryWe are seeking a highly skilled Full Stack Software Engineer to join our team at Tech Aalto PTE. LTD. as a Senior Java Developer. The ideal candidate will have a strong background in cloud engineering, with experience in developing large-scale software applications using Java, J2EE, and other relevant technologies.Key ResponsibilitiesDesign,...


  • Singapore YOKOGAWA ENGINEERING ASIA PTE LTD Full time

    Job Title: Senior Software EngineerJob Summary:We are seeking a highly skilled Senior Software Engineer to join our team at Yokogawa Engineering Asia Pte Ltd. As a Senior Software Engineer, you will be responsible for designing and developing full-stack software systems, working on complete product lifecycles, and ensuring accuracy and quality in your...


  • Singapore WEBSPARKS PTE. LTD. Full time

    Job Description**About the Role**WebSparks PTE. LTD. is seeking a highly skilled Senior Full-Stack Engineer to lead the development of a cutting-edge AI platform. As a key member of our development team, you will be responsible for designing, architecting, and deploying scalable front-end and back-end systems, while mentoring other engineers.**Key...


  • Singapore MyCareersFuture Full time

    About the RoleWe are seeking a highly skilled and experienced Senior Full-Stack Engineer to lead the development of a cutting-edge AI platform that will empower public officers to experience, experiment with, and prototype AI-driven applications.Key Responsibilities:Lead the design, architecture, and implementation of complex, cloud-native web services,...


  • Singapore FPT ASIA PACIFIC PTE. LTD. Full time

    Job Title: Senior Full Stack DeveloperFPT ASIA PACIFIC PTE. LTD. is seeking a highly skilled Senior Full Stack Developer to join our team. As a key member of our development team, you will be responsible for designing, developing, and deploying high-quality software applications.Key Responsibilities:Collaborate with our agile development team to deliver...

  • Full Stack Engineer

    2 weeks ago


    Singapore RIDIK SOFTWARE SOLUTIONS PTE. LTD. Full time

    Roles & ResponsibilitiesRequirements● Core Java, J2EE, ReactJs, NextJs, Kotlin, Typescript, MS SQL, REST-based APIs, Automated Unit Testing● Bachelor’s degree or relevant qualifications in STEM, such as engineering or computer science.● Must have experience as a full stack engineer building large-scale software applications.● Advanced knowledge of...


  • Singapore MyCareersFuture Full time

    Senior Full Stack EngineerWe are seeking a skilled Senior Full Stack Engineer to lead the development of a cutting-edge AI platform that will empower public officers to experience, experiment with, and prototype AI-driven applications.Key Responsibilities:Lead the design, architecture, and implementation of complex, cloud-native web services, applications,...


  • Singapore WPH DIGITAL PTE. LTD. Full time

    Senior Full Stack DeveloperWe are seeking a highly skilled Senior Full Stack Developer to join our team at WPH DIGITAL PTE. LTD. The ideal candidate will have a strong background in cloud computing, microservices, and full-stack development.Key Responsibilities:Design and develop large-scale software applications using cloud-native technologies.Develop and...


  • Singapore WEBSPARKS PTE. LTD. Full time

    Job Title: Senior Full Stack EngineerWe are seeking a highly skilled Senior Full Stack Engineer to lead the development of a cutting-edge AI platform that will empower public officers to experience, experiment with, and prototype AI-driven applications.This pivotal role requires a key member of the development team to be responsible for leading the design,...


  • Singapore SINOLIGHT LAB PTE. LTD. Full time

    Job Title: Full Stack Software EngineerSinolight Lab PTE. LTD. is seeking a highly skilled Full Stack Software Engineer to join our team. As a Full Stack Software Engineer, you will be responsible for designing, developing, and deploying web and mobile applications using a range of technologies including Python, HTML5, React Native, and...